## Break-Glass: GPU Profiler Fleet

Welcome aboard! Our GPU memory profiler, Memglass, runs on a small fleet at Torvane Labs. If a profiling run hangs and eats all VRAM across the pool, you may need break-glass access to hard-reset the agents. Don't panic — it's designed for this. Ping the on-call first; if nobody bites in 15 minutes, open the sealed recovery console. It will ask for the passphrase, noted just below.

unlock words, fawig-bagef: olidor-holir-istox-holath-tamys-quenion-giliel

## Artifact Signing — SDK Parity Notes (Weekly Sync)

Kestrel SDK for Android reached parity with the Swift client this sprint: offline queueing, batched telemetry, and retry semantics now match. Both SDKs ship as signed artifacts from the same pipeline. Remaining gap: background sync throttling, targeted next sprint. Verify both release bundles before tagging. Both artifacts validate against the shared signing key below.

signing key of kawig-fafog = bky19_6Fypv1qws7J8qJtaYjX

**Timeline — Larkspur garage occupancy feed outage**

09:12 — Occupancy counts from the Hollowmere garage cluster freeze at stale values.
09:20 — Dashboard alerts fire; on-call pages.
09:31 — Root cause: sensor gateway firmware push dropped heartbeat acks, feed aggregator marked all lanes offline.
09:45 — Rollback initiated on gateways.
10:02 — Counts recover; backfill job queued for the gap.
10:30 — Monitoring confirms stable feed. Contractor note: always check gateway firmware version first. The trace token for the incident replay is below.

session token of kahag-bawip = htk6_729d08